University of Notre Dame researchers have, for the first time, identified the enzymes that are detrimental to diabetic wound healing and those that are beneficial to repair the wound.
There are currently no therapeutics for diabetic wound healing. The current standard of care is palliative to keep the wound clean and free of infection. In the United States, 66,000 diabetic individuals each year undergo lower-limb amputations due to wounds that failed to heal.
A team of researchers from Notre Dame's Department of Chemistry and Biochemistry, led by Mark Suckow, Shahriar Mobashery and Mayland Chang, searched for metalloproteinases (MMPs) in the wounds of healthy and diabetic mice.
